## Monolithic Shopify Liquid vs Headless Next.js Explained
Standard Shopify couples the frontend presentation layer (HTML/Liquid templates) directly with Shopify's backend database and CMS. In a Headless Architecture, a custom sub-second Next.js frontend communicates with Shopify via the GraphQL Storefront API.
Headless Next.js delivers sub-second mobile page loads (< 0.8s), superior Core Web Vitals, and complete creative freedom for bespoke 3D configurators and interactive upsell funnels.
